Jamaica is a fascinating blend of cultures from colonial Britain, West Africa, China, India and the Middle East. Tropical beaches surround the island, which is crossed by a spectacular range of mountains reaching 7402 feet at the Blue Mountain Peak. The northeast trade winds and mountain breezes keep the temperature pleasant year-round in Jamaica.
Useful Information
Average temperatures: between 27 C and 31 C
Warmest months: May to October
Coolest months: November to April
